# What You Need:
→ For the Martinis
01 - 4 fl oz vodka (plain or vanilla; gluten-free if needed)
02 - 2 fl oz coffee liqueur (e.g., Kahlua)
03 - 3 fl oz freshly brewed espresso, cooled (or strong cold brew coffee)
04 - 2 fl oz half & half (or dairy-free peppermint mocha creamer as alternative)
05 - ¼ teaspoon peppermint extract
→ For the Chocolate Peppermint Rims & Garnish
06 - Chocolate syrup (sufficient for glass rims)
07 - 2 tablespoons crushed candy canes
08 - 6 espresso beans for garnish
# How to Make It:
01 - Pour a thin layer of chocolate syrup onto a small plate. Dip the rims of two martini glasses into the syrup to coat, then dip into crushed candy canes to adhere. Set glasses aside.
02 - Fill a cocktail shaker halfway with ice. Add vodka, coffee liqueur, espresso, half & half (or dairy-free creamer), and peppermint extract to the shaker.
03 - Shake vigorously for 60 seconds until the mixture is well-chilled and frothy.
04 - Strain the mixture evenly into the prepared martini glasses.
05 - Garnish each cocktail with three espresso beans and serve immediately.
